How they compare

Thailand currently reports 27.24 kt against 25.37 kt in Indonesia, a difference of 1.87 kt.

That makes Thailand's figure about 1.1 times Indonesia's.

The two have swapped places 5 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1990 it was Indonesia ahead.

Indonesia ranks 65th and Thailand ranks 64th of 169 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Indonesia averaged higher in 2 and Thailand in 2.

The FAOSTAT domain on Emissions Totals summarizes the greenhouse gas (GHG) emissions disseminated in the FAOSTAT Climate Change domains of emissions from agrifood systems. Data are computed following the Tier 1 methods of the Intergovernmental Panel on Climate Change (IPCC) Guidelines for National greenhouse gas (GHG) Inventories (IPCC, 1996; 1997; 2000; 2002; 2006; 2014). Emissions from other economic sectors as defined by the IPCC are also disseminated in the domain for completeness.
